x86: Move coreboot-table detection into common code

To support detecting booting from coreboot, move the code which locates
the coreboot tables into a common place. Adjust the algorithm slightly to
use a word comparison instead of string, since it is faster.

+long detect_coreboot_table_at(ulong start, ulong size)
+{
+	u32 *ptr, *end;
+
+	size /= 4;
+	for (ptr = (void *)start, end = ptr + size; ptr < end; ptr += 4) {
+		if (*ptr == 0x4f49424c) /* "LBIO" */
+			return (long)ptr;
+	}
+
+	return -ENOENT;
+}
+
+long locate_coreboot_table(void)
+{
+	long addr;
+
+	/* We look for LBIO in the first 4K of RAM and again at 960KB */
+	addr = detect_coreboot_table_at(0x0, 0x1000);
+	if (addr < 0)
+		addr = detect_coreboot_table_at(0xf0000, 0x1000);
+
+	return addr;
+}
